FAQs

What type of cookware is compatible?

You need cookware with a magnetic base, such as cast iron or stainless steel. Test with a magnet to be sure.

How do I clean the hob?

Use a damp cloth or a glass-ceramic cleaner. Avoid abrasive cleaners and steel wool.

What is the PowerBoost function?

PowerBoost provides extra power to a cooking zone for faster heating, ideal for boiling water or searing foods.

What safety features does the hob have?

It has a child lock, and the induction technology only heats the pan, not the surface, reducing the risk of burns.

What are the power settings?

The hob has 17 power levels, allowing precise control over the cooking temperature.

How do I set the timer?

Select the cooking zone, set the timer duration using the timer controls, and the zone will automatically switch off after the set time.

What if the hob makes a humming sound?

A slight humming sound at higher power levels is normal. However, if the noise is excessive, ensure the cookware is compatible and centered on the zone.

Where can I find the model number?

The model number (PUE611BB5B) is located on the appliance itself and in the user manual.

Troubleshooting

Hob won't turn on.

Check the power supply and ensure the hob is correctly connected. If the issue persists, consult a qualified electrician.

Cookware not recognized.

Verify that your cookware is induction-compatible. Test with a magnet. Ensure the pan is properly centered on the cooking zone.

Hob heats up slowly.

Ensure the correct power level is selected. Check for any obstructions under the hob that might be affecting performance.

Touch controls unresponsive.

Clean the control panel. Ensure your fingers are dry when touching the controls. Reset the hob by turning off the power for a few minutes.

Setup, Compatibility & Care

  1. Installation: The hob is designed for built-in installation. Ensure the dimensions match your countertop cutout. Follow the manufacturer's instructions for secure and proper installation.
  2. Power Connection: Requires a 220-240V AC power supply. Connect it to a suitable power outlet.
  3. Cookware Compatibility: This induction hob requires cookware with a magnetic base. Test your cookware with a magnet; if it sticks, it's compatible.
  4. Cleaning: Clean the hob after each use. Use a damp cloth or a specific glass-ceramic cleaner. Avoid abrasive cleaners and steel wool. Wipe spills immediately to prevent them from burning onto the surface.
